CicloMed Announces Presentation of Preclinical Evidence for its Bladder Cancer Agent at AACR 2018 Meeting

KANSAS CITY, Mo., April 12, 2018 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- CicloMed LLC, a biotechnology company developing novel treatments for bladder cancer, today announced the presentation of preclinical evidence supporting Ciclopirox Prodrug (CPX-POM), its anti-cancer agent currently in Phase I clinical trials, at the American Association for Cancer Research (AACR) 2018 Annual Meeting in Chicago.

The Ciclopirox Prodrug poster describes evidence generated from in vitro experiments on high-grade human bladder cancer cell lines, as well as in vivo preclinical studies conducted in a validated mouse model of bladder cancer. The evidence Dr. Weir will present suggests Ciclopirox Prodrug inhibits progression of non-muscle invasive to muscle-invasive bladder cancer.

Ciclopirox Prodrug was discovered by scientists at The University of Kansas Cancer Center and KU’s Institute for Advancing Medical Innovation (IAMI). CicloMed was formed as a public-private partnership between BioNOVUS Innovations LLC and IAMI in 2016. Development of CPX-POM for the treatment of bladder cancer is the lead development program under this partnership.

More than 500,000 men and women are living with bladder cancer in the United States. Bladder cancer is the fifth most common cancer in Americans and the fourth most common cancer in men. According to the American Cancer Society, about 81,000 new cases of bladder cancer will be diagnosed in 2018, and more than 17,000 deaths are expected this year.
